This work chronicles the evolution of Taiwan's pursuit of democracy from 1895 to 1986, capturing the struggles and aspirations of three generations. As Taiwan transitioned from Japanese rule, through the complexities of colonialism and societal changes, individuals and communities tirelessly worked towards an autonomous identity and governance.
The author, Chen Cuilian, intricately weaves historical events with personal narratives, revealing the resilience of a population yearning for self-determination. Each chapter unveils pivotal moments in Taiwan’s political landscape, portraying the clash between oppression and the indomitable desire for freedom.
Through vivid storytelling and meticulous research, this narrative not only highlights the milestones of democracy in Taiwan but also reflects on the broader implications of autonomy and national identity. Readers are invited to understand the rich tapestry of Taiwan's history and the relentless spirit of its people in their quest for democratic values.
